Ferris Township, Michigan, offers a blend of natural beauty and outdoor activities that cater to families and individuals looking to explore the area. One of the highlights is the nearby Manistee National Forest, which is just a short drive away. This vast expanse of woodland is perfect for hiking, biking, and birdwatching. Families can enjoy the many trails that wind through the forest, with options suitable for all skill levels. The scenic beauty makes it an ideal spot for picnics during warmer months.

For those who enjoy water activities, the Pine River is a great destination. Located about 30 minutes from Ferris Township, this river is popular for canoeing and kayaking. The gentle currents make it family-friendly, allowing everyone to enjoy a day on the water. There are also numerous spots along the riverbank for fishing, which can be a relaxing way to spend a day outdoors.

Families can also visit local parks for recreational activities. The Ferris Township Park is a wonderful place for children to play, featuring playground equipment and open fields for games. This park provides a safe environment for kids to run around while parents can enjoy a leisurely stroll or set up a picnic. The community often hosts informal gatherings, making it a great spot to meet locals.
